Wine, nibbles, dolce vita: that’s how Italians celebrate finishing work!
Located right by Zurich Central Station, we will pamper you with the finest Italian wines: from simple aperitifs to icons like Sassicaia or Lodovico (pssst, we also have them by the glass!). And because for us Italianità isn’t bound to any one country but is rather an attitude to life, we also have German Riesling in our Piu Vino Signature Line, as well as sparkling rosé and nonalcoholic sparkling wine.
To accompany the wine we have creative delicacies with a Mediterranean touch: saffron arancini, carne cruda, polenta fries with truffle dip … like the Italians, we call it «apericena», a combination of aperitivo and cena, meaning dinner… Ci vediamo!
